Yamaha Motor Corporation, USA (Yamaha) is recalling certain model year 2013-2015 Yamaha XT250 motorcycles manufactured August 1, 2012, to October 1, 2014. The affected motorcycles contain an air induction pipe and hose which may fail after prolonged periods of high RPM operation. The air induction hose may melt causing hot exhaust gases to leak from the hose.

NHTSA 14V754000
Report Date
25/11/2014
Component
FUEL SYSTEM, GASOLINE:FUEL INJECTION SYSTEM
Manufacturer
Yamaha Motor Corporation, USA
Consequence: A melted air induction hose may cause the engine to stall, increasing the risk of a vehicle crash.
Remedy / Corrective Action
Yamaha will notify owners, and dealers will replace the air induction pipe and hose, free of charge. The recall began January 9, 2015. Owners may contact Yamaha customer service at 1-714-761-7300. Yamaha's number for this recall is 990091.

How many recalls does the 2015 YAMAHA XT250 have?

The 2015 YAMAHA XT250 currently has 1 recall according to NHTSA records. All recall information is sourced directly from the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ration database.

Are 2015 YAMAHA XT250 recalls free to fix?

Yes! All safety recalls for 2015 YAMAHA XT250 vehicles must be repaired free of charge by authorized dealers, regardless of vehicle age or mileage. Contact your local YAMAHA dealer to schedule a recall repair.
